  1 /**
  2  * @file cpu_buffer.h
  3  *
  4  * @remark Copyright 2002 OProfile authors
  5  * @remark Read the file COPYING
  6  *
  7  * @author John Levon <levon@movementarian.org>
  8  */
  9 
 10 #ifndef OPROFILE_CPU_BUFFER_H
 11 #define OPROFILE_CPU_BUFFER_H
 12 
 13 #include <linux/types.h>
 14 #include <linux/spinlock.h>
 15 #include <linux/workqueue.h>
 16 #include <linux/cache.h>
 17  
 18 struct task_struct;
 19  
 20 int alloc_cpu_buffers(void);
 21 void free_cpu_buffers(void);
 22 
 23 void start_cpu_work(void);
 24 void end_cpu_work(void);
 25 
 26 /* CPU buffer is composed of such entries (which are
 27  * also used for context switch notes)
 28  */
 29 struct op_sample {
 30         unsigned long eip;
 31         unsigned long event;
 32 };
 33  
 34 struct oprofile_cpu_buffer {
 35         volatile unsigned long head_pos;
 36         volatile unsigned long tail_pos;
 37         unsigned long buffer_size;
 38         struct task_struct * last_task;
 39         int last_is_kernel;
 40         int tracing;
 41         struct op_sample * buffer;
 42         unsigned long sample_received;
 43         unsigned long sample_lost_overflow;
 44         unsigned long backtrace_aborted;
 45         unsigned long sample_invalid_eip;
 46         int cpu;
 47         struct delayed_work work;
 48 } ____cacheline_aligned;
 49 
 50 extern struct oprofile_cpu_buffer cpu_buffer[];
 51 
 52 void cpu_buffer_reset(struct oprofile_cpu_buffer * cpu_buf);
 53 
 54 /* transient events for the CPU buffer -> event buffer */
 55 #define CPU_IS_KERNEL 1
 56 #define CPU_TRACE_BEGIN 2
 57 
 58 #endif /* OPROFILE_CPU_BUFFER_H */
